Foundation Overview
Based in Westlake, OH, The Dr Rustom And Mary Khouri Foundation has awarded 59 grants totaling $708,844 to organizations in Ohio, Michigan and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$20 to $250,000, with a median award of $265.

Geographic Focus
93% of all grants are concentrated in Ohio,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within Ohio, funding concentrates in Cleveland (38%), Westlake (25%), North Olmsted (13%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
